代码之家  ›  专栏  ›  技术社区  ›  AndersJ

Windows 10下的HCS08和HCS12X需要哪个Codwarrior版本?

  •  0
  • AndersJ  · 技术社区  · 5 年前

    我使用Codewarrior

    - V4.7 for HCS12X    
    - V6.3 for HCS08  
    

    在Windows XP中。

    将CW移动到Windows 10似乎是不可能的。
    它不会安装,并且加密狗许可不起作用。

    我曾试图在NXP网站上解决这个问题,但我发现它非常困难和令人困惑。

    32位和64位Windows 10中的HCS12X和HCS08需要哪个Codewarrior?

    0 回复  |  直到 5 年前
        1
  •  3
  •   Lundin    5 年前

    是的,这几乎是不可能的。我一直在努力解决这个问题。有人做了一个非官方的“黑客”,不会链接它,因为我的浏览器说这个网站不安全。然而,黑客似乎只适用于Windows 8,而不适用于Windows 10。我有两个IDE(HCS08和HCS12)在Windows 7机器上完美运行,并有加密狗许可证。

    我们设法让它在Windows 10上运行得如此之快,方法是将被黑客入侵的安装文件夹的脏硬拷贝到Windows 10上。各种神秘的虫子随之而来,所以这不是最好的主意。

    另一个选项是从Microsoft运行Windows XP模式仿真器,但Windows 10不再支持它。

    因此,如果您坚持使用Windows 10,最终还有两种选择:

    • 将开发转移到有史以来最差的IDE Codewarrior for Eclipse。请注意,在NXP合并后,这个IDE的未来是不确定的。他们可能会决定把钱放在另一个垃圾IDE LPCxpresso上。
    • 将项目移植到其他编译器或MCU。
        2
  •  2
  •   jeb    5 年前

    我建议将其安装在使用Windows 7作为操作系统的VMWare或virtualBox容器中。
    这使得您的安装即使在几年内也能正常工作。

    我将这样一个容器(与WinXP一起)用于旧的Visual Basic 6安装和HEW-IDE。

    您应该至少使用Win7,以避免WinXP出现网络问题(SMB1无法再连接)。

        3
  •  1
  •   R McGee    3 年前

    有一个 Codewarrior Classic 6.3 community project 对于RS08、S08、ColdFire V1 for Windows XP、7、8、8.1和10。基本上,安装程序将重新打包USBDM和PEMicro工具的所有service Pack和补丁。

    如果您有一个过时的编程工具,则需要在XP上使用CW 6.3。此外,如果您有这些特定的部件S08系列:RN、RNA、PA、PT、Kinetis(包括Tower)、ColdFire V2,则必须使用臃肿的eclipse版本 CodeWarrior 11

    适用于S12或S12X CodeWarrior Classic 5.2 For Windows 7-Windows 10 但是,当他们发布5.2时,他们删除了其中大部分旧的衍生产品,但您可以使用此过程将它们添加回来 CodeWarrior 5.2